ビットコインのマイニング収益性シミュレーション



ビットコインのマイニング収益性シミュレーション


ビットコインのマイニング収益性シミュレーション

はじめに

ビットコインのマイニングは、分散型台帳技術であるブロックチェーンの維持に不可欠なプロセスです。マイニングを行うことで、取引の検証、ブロックの生成、そして新たなビットコインの供給が行われます。しかし、マイニングは莫大な計算資源を必要とし、その収益性は様々な要因によって変動します。本稿では、ビットコインのマイニング収益性をシミュレーションするための詳細な手法と、考慮すべき重要な要素について解説します。マイニングの経済性を理解することは、個人投資家から大規模なマイニングファームまで、ビットコインマイニングに関わる全ての人にとって重要です。

ビットコインマイニングの基礎

ビットコインマイニングは、Proof-of-Work (PoW) というコンセンサスアルゴリズムに基づいています。マイナーは、複雑な数学的問題を解くことで、ブロックチェーンに新たなブロックを追加する権利を得ます。この問題を解くためには、強力な計算能力が必要であり、通常は専用のハードウェアであるASIC (Application-Specific Integrated Circuit) が使用されます。問題を最初に解いたマイナーは、ブロック報酬として新たに発行されたビットコインと、そのブロックに含まれる取引手数料を受け取ります。ブロック報酬は、約4年に一度の半減期ごとに半分に減少します。この半減期は、ビットコインの供給量を制御し、希少性を高めるための重要なメカニズムです。

収益性シミュレーションの要素

ビットコインマイニングの収益性をシミュレーションするためには、以下の要素を考慮する必要があります。

1. ハッシュレート

ハッシュレートは、マイニング装置が1秒間に実行できるハッシュ計算の回数を示す指標です。ハッシュレートが高いほど、ブロックを解く確率が高くなります。ハッシュレートは、マイニング装置の種類、数、そしてそれらの効率によって決まります。ネットワーク全体のハッシュレートも重要な要素であり、ネットワーク全体のハッシュレートが高ければ高いほど、個々のマイナーがブロックを解く確率は低くなります。

2. 電力コスト

マイニング装置は大量の電力を消費します。電力コストは、マイニング収益性を大きく左右する要因の一つです。電力コストは、地域、電力会社、そして契約プランによって異なります。マイニングを行う場所を選ぶ際には、電力コストを慎重に検討する必要があります。また、マイニング装置の電力効率も重要であり、電力効率が高い装置ほど、同じハッシュレートを得るために必要な電力が少なくなります。

3. マイニング装置のコスト

マイニング装置の購入コストは、初期投資額の大部分を占めます。マイニング装置の価格は、性能、効率、そして供給状況によって変動します。マイニング装置を選ぶ際には、価格だけでなく、ハッシュレート、電力効率、そして耐久性も考慮する必要があります。また、マイニング装置の減価償却も考慮に入れる必要があります。

4. ビットコイン価格

ビットコイン価格は、マイニング収益性に直接的な影響を与えます。ビットコイン価格が上昇すれば、マイニング収益も増加し、ビットコイン価格が下落すれば、マイニング収益も減少します。ビットコイン価格は、市場の需給、規制、そしてニュースなどの様々な要因によって変動します。ビットコイン価格の変動リスクを考慮して、マイニング戦略を立てる必要があります。

5. 難易度

ビットコインの難易度は、ブロックを生成する難易度を調整するメカニズムです。ネットワーク全体のハッシュレートが上昇すれば、難易度も上昇し、ハッシュレートが下落すれば、難易度も下落します。難易度は、約2週間に一度調整され、ブロック生成時間が約10分に保たれるように調整されます。難易度の変動は、マイニング収益性に影響を与えます。

6. 取引手数料

マイナーは、ブロック報酬に加えて、そのブロックに含まれる取引手数料も受け取ります。取引手数料は、取引の量と複雑さによって変動します。取引手数料は、ブロック報酬に比べて割合は小さいですが、マイニング収益を補完する役割を果たします。

収益性シミュレーションの手法

ビットコインマイニングの収益性をシミュレーションするためには、以下の手順に従います。

1. パラメータの設定

まず、上記の要素に関するパラメータを設定します。例えば、マイニング装置の種類、数、ハッシュレート、電力コスト、ビットコイン価格、難易度、取引手数料などを設定します。これらのパラメータは、過去のデータや将来の予測に基づいて設定することができます。

2. 収益の計算

設定したパラメータに基づいて、マイニングによる収益を計算します。収益は、ブロック報酬と取引手数料の合計です。ブロック報酬は、ブロック生成確率とブロック報酬額を掛け合わせることで計算できます。ブロック生成確率は、マイニング装置のハッシュレートをネットワーク全体のハッシュレートで割ることで計算できます。取引手数料は、ブロックに含まれる取引の量と平均取引手数料を掛け合わせることで計算できます。

3. コストの計算

マイニングにかかるコストを計算します。コストは、電力コスト、マイニング装置の購入コスト、そしてメンテナンスコストなどです。電力コストは、マイニング装置の電力消費量と電力料金を掛け合わせることで計算できます。マイニング装置の購入コストは、マイニング装置の価格です。メンテナンスコストは、マイニング装置の修理や交換にかかる費用です。

4. 利益の計算

収益からコストを差し引いて、利益を計算します。利益は、マイニングの収益性を評価するための重要な指標です。利益がプラスであれば、マイニングは収益性があると言えます。利益がマイナスであれば、マイニングは収益性がないと言えます。

5. 感度分析

パラメータの変動が利益に与える影響を分析します。例えば、ビットコイン価格が10%上昇した場合、利益はどれだけ増加するかを分析します。感度分析を行うことで、マイニング収益性のリスクを評価し、適切なマイニング戦略を立てることができます。

シミュレーションツールの活用

ビットコインマイニングの収益性シミュレーションを簡単に行うことができるツールがいくつか存在します。これらのツールは、パラメータを入力するだけで、自動的に収益、コスト、そして利益を計算してくれます。代表的なシミュレーションツールとしては、以下のものがあります。

  • CoinWarz
  • WhatToMine
  • ASIC Miner Value

リスクと注意点

ビットコインマイニングには、様々なリスクが伴います。例えば、ビットコイン価格の変動、難易度の増加、マイニング装置の故障、そして規制の変更などです。これらのリスクを考慮して、マイニング戦略を立てる必要があります。また、マイニングは、環境負荷が高いという批判もあります。マイニングを行う際には、環境への配慮も忘れてはなりません。

まとめ

ビットコインのマイニング収益性は、様々な要因によって変動します。マイニングを行う際には、ハッシュレート、電力コスト、マイニング装置のコスト、ビットコイン価格、難易度、そして取引手数料などの要素を考慮して、収益性シミュレーションを行うことが重要です。また、マイニングには、様々なリスクが伴うため、リスク管理も徹底する必要があります。本稿で解説した手法と注意点を参考に、ビットコインマイニングの経済性を理解し、適切なマイニング戦略を立ててください。


前の記事

ネム(XEM)のコミュニティ活動が熱い!

次の記事

暗号資産(仮想通貨)投資家必読の記事

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です